Clitheroe Royal Grammar School is celebrating after students received their 2022 A-level results.

The co-educational school in East Lancashire has performed better than the national avergage, with Clitheroe Royal Grammar School crediting the hard work of its pupils.

In a statement, James Keulemans, the headteacher at Clitheroe Royal Grammar School, said: “We are delighted with the exceptional results gained by our students in their A-level examinations this year, with 19 per cent of results awarded at grade A*, 45.5% at A*-A, 75.1% of grades awarded at A*-B and 91.8% at A*-C. These results are truly outstanding.

“It is evident that the hard work of our students during their time at CRGS has been rewarded by such fantastic A level results. These achievements also reflect the dedication of our teachers and the quality of the support provided by our whole staff team.”

Mr Keulemens added: “We are extremely proud of every one of our students and we would like to congratulate them all on their achievements.

“The Sixth Form Team, have once again shown why CRGS is one of the top centres to study A levels in the North West.”

With 91.8% of grades awarded to Clitheroe Royal Grammar students being an A*-C, this is markably higher than the national average of 82.6%.

The number of A*s awarded to their students is also much higher than the average, with a figure of 19% compared to 14.6%.
